Where to stay in Old City

Find the best Old City are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Nimman

Unique features of Nimman include the cafes and shopping. Make a stop by Nimmanhaemin Road or One Nimman while you're exploring the area.

Chang Moi

Unique features of Chang Moi include the historical sites and shopping. Make a stop by Muang Mai Market or Mae Ping River while you're exploring the area.

Chang Khlan

A noteworthy feature of Chang Khlan is its popular shops. While you're in town, be sure to stop and check out Chiang Mai Night Bazaar and Riverside.

Chang Phueak

Unique features of Chang Phueak include the shopping and cafes. Make a stop by Wat Chet Yot or MAYA Lifestyle Shopping Center while you're exploring the area.

Wua Lai

Wua Lai is popular for its abundant dining options, and if you're looking for more to see and do, you might think about a trip to Wua Lai Walking Street or Mae Kha Canal Village.

Find the best attractions in and around Old City

Old City is an excellent destination for city-themed, business, and family holidays. Visitors can explore popular attractions such as temples, historic gate arches, and arts centres. These points of interest offer a rich cultural experience alongside opportunities for outdoor activities and scenic enjoyment, making it a perfect spot for travellers seeking to immerse themselves in the local heritage and natural beauty.

  • Tha Phae Gate: This historic archway serves as a gateway to Old City, showcasing Chiang Mai's rich cultural heritage. Visitors can admire its impressive architecture and vibrant surroundings, making it a perfect spot for photographs and immersing oneself in local history.
  • Mae Ping River: A serene waterway located about a mile from Old City, the Mae Ping River invites leisurely boat rides and scenic strolls along its banks. The lush greenery and tranquil atmosphere provide a refreshing escape from the bustling city life.
  • Wat Phra Singh: Renowned for its stunning Lanna architecture, this temple is a significant cultural site within Old City. Visitors can explore its intricate murals and enjoy the peaceful ambience, making it an ideal place for reflection and appreciation of Thai spirituality.

Best time to go to Old City

The best time to visit Old City can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Old City falls in April, when vis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ature around Old City falls in December,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January71.4°F (21.9°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
February76.8°F (24.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
March82.9°F (28.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
April86.5°F (30.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
May84.6°F (29.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
June80.8°F (27.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
July79.2°F (26.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
August78.3°F (25.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September78.3°F (25.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
October76.6°F (24.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November74.7°F (23.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
December71.1°F (21.7°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
